Abstract: A simple and reproducible spectrophotometric method has been developed for the determination of Azilsartanmedoxomilin bulk and pharmaceutical dosage forms. The method is based on the extraction of the drug into organic layer of the dye TPooo in presence of 0.1 N hydrochloric acid and the absorbances were measured at 485 nm. The method was optimized using eight parameters. The linearity range of Azilsartanmedoxomil with TPooo was found to be 0.5 – 3.0 ml; 400 µg/ml. The developed method was found to be precise and accurate from the statistical validation of the analytical data. The proposed method has been successfully applied for analysis of dosage formulations.
